With its narrow and steep streets, its light-coloured facades and its soothing calm, Scy-Chazelles would almost seem like a southern village... However, we are in Moselle, only a few kilometres from Metz. Scy-Chazelles has kept the traces of its past as a winegrowing village. It has also acquired a certain notoriety thanks to the illustrious Robert Schuman, one of the fathers of Europe, who is buried in the church of Saint-Quentin. You can immerse yourself in history by visiting his typical Lorraine residence from the 1950s, and his gardens. You can also enjoy a breathtaking view of the city of Metz from the sublime Place de l'Esplanade.
